Alice-Miranda is thrilled to be back at school, where the girls are preparing a play with the neighbouring boys' school. But it's not all glitter and stage lights: there are rumours of a witch in the woods, and Jacinta and Millie are clashing with a rude new student, Sloane, and her pushy mother, September. September Sykes wants to win her family the fortune she's sure it deserves, but her scheme could end in disaster. When Alice-Miranda learns of the plot, she knows just how to set things right.

This is my favourite book so far in this excellent series. I adore Alice-Miranda and her adventures and I can't wait to read Alice-Miranda At Sea. Alice-Miranda has to solve a mystery about a witch in the woods except that she's not a real witch because as Alice-Miranda says,'they're only in fairy stories'. There is a new girl at school called Sloane and she's horrible but her mother called September is worse. The two of them gang up against the boys' school in the village called Fayle which is a pretty funny name for a boys' school. It's a great story and I couldn't put it down. Kate
